- 博客(51)
- 资源 (7)
- 收藏
- 关注
原创 C#上位机开发
Windows上位机(EXE可执行程序),最早用VB语言开发,后来由于C++的发展,采用MFC开发,近几年,微软发布了基于.NET框架的面向对象语言C#,更加稳定安全,再配合微软强大的VS进行开发,效率奇高。
2024-06-04 20:04:15
2652
1
原创 CMake语法
首先我们都知道Makefile带来的好处就是自动化编译,但是如果跨平台那样Makefile就都需要重写。而 cmake 就是针对这个问题所诞生,允许开发者编写一种与平台无关的CMakeLists.txt文件来制定整个工程的编译流程,再根据具体的编译平台,生成本地化的Makefile和工程文件,最后执行make编译。
2024-04-15 09:26:52
769
原创 MATLAB教程
MATLAB是1984年由美国MathWorks公司推出,一种交互式的以矩阵为基础的系统计算平台,它用于科学和工程的计算与可视化。本文以MATLAB2023a为例,主要介绍MATLAB的常规使用,如数值计算、符号计算、数据可视化与SIMULINK动态仿真功能。
2024-03-18 20:20:45
2823
3
原创 Markdown编辑器
Markdown是网页版的文本编辑器,Markdown 允许您使用易于阅读、易于编写的纯文本格式进行编写,然后将其转换为结构有效的 XHTML(或 HTML)。本文主要讲Markdown文本编辑器的使用
2024-03-04 20:35:22
627
原创 MCU常用外设总线
本文主要讲单片机外设的功能,即这些外设是什么,可以用来干什么,了解了之后我们就可以通过相应的寄存器配置来驱动这些外设。本文带大家深入了解一下这些外设的工作原理,知道了功能之后,对应任意一个MCU都可以找相应功能的寄存器。因为寄存器名字可以不同,配置方式可以不同,但是功能不可能有很大的差异。这样才能在换一个平台MCU的情况下,实现快速入手。
2024-01-21 22:57:41
2061
原创 FMD 8位MCU入门
FT61F14x是辉芒微电子的微控制器,是一款8位基于EEPROM的RISC MCU。官方提供CMIDE3.0.9可用于编译调试,本文主要讲解其开发环境及部分外设使用,资源见附件。
2024-01-08 17:56:06
1558
原创 FreeRTOS移植
本文以STM32F407标准库为例,讲解如何移植FreeRTOS,编译环境为MDK,FreeRTOS版本是FreeRTOSv9.0.0
2024-01-05 22:38:39
1117
原创 编码器TLE5012B使用
TLE5012B 角度传感器基于 iGMR 技术,可检测平行于封装表面磁场 360°变 化。可应用于汽车和工业领域里转角位置检测如方向盘转角,电机位置等。TLE5012B 内部集成角度计算模块,可以将原始值(sine 和 cosine)进行数字处理后输出绝对角度。集成自动标定和温度补偿功能,在温度范围和寿命周期里可以达到 1°精度。汽车级认证,可工作在-40℃至 150℃范围。
2023-02-13 09:21:02
7487
5
原创 单片机STC8H入门
STC8H系列单片机是不需要外部晶振和外部复位的单片机。在相同的工作频率下,STC8H系列单片机比传统的8051快约12倍,是宽电压/高速/高可靠/低功耗/强抗静电/较强干扰的新一代8051单片机。
2023-02-09 11:04:31
13666
5
COSMIC编译器安装包
2023-02-13
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人